Transaction 43d93bd50e51c80b01ec6b74e12c3138b1fdd4cd8fbee276a4e25cc0a93fbe76

1 Input
2 Outputs
  • 43d93bd50e51c80b01ec6b74e12c3138b1fdd4cd8fbee276a4e25cc0a93fbe76:0
  • value  362934
    address  12QUg5LwsEkoRPY9JruomdLmNJGYQTu9KH
  • 43d93bd50e51c80b01ec6b74e12c3138b1fdd4cd8fbee276a4e25cc0a93fbe76:1
  • value  516177
    address  31uGwjWZRPFztdRG26g4r4XUrGL1BvWwXu